THE CITY:

The City of National City is a full-service, general law city serving a vibrant and socioeconomically diverse community. Its diverse population, mild climate, and central location make National City a great place to live, work, play, and do business. The City takes great pride in its rich history, strong bi-national relationships, and deep commitment to its residents, schools, neighborhoods, and thriving business districts.

As San Diego County’s second-oldest city, National City is truly at the center of it all. Located within a dynamic bi-national region of more than five million consumers, the City’s competitive advantage lies in its central location, robust transportation network, and diverse business industry. National City is just minutes from downtown San Diego, local beaches, San Diego International Airport, the U.S.–Mexico border, San Diego State University, and other colleges and universities.

National City is served by Interstates 5 and 805, as well as State Route 54, providing convenient access for residents, businesses, and visitors throughout the region and into Mexico. Public transit options are readily available through the San Diego Trolley and the Metropolitan Transit System (MTS), which serve National City seven days a week.

THE POSITION:
Under administrative direction of the City Manager, to provide general administrative direction to assigned departments; perform highly responsible and complex professional administrative work in the planning, organizing and directing activities of the City; provide leadership in policy formation and implementation of policies and procedures.

The following duties and responsibilities are representative of those typically performed by positions assigned to this classification.  Any single position may not perform all of these duties and/or may perform similar related tasks not listed here.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Oversees assigned City functions and staff to implement City Council policies and achieve City goals.
  • Manages goals, priorities, and policies for assigned service areas.
  • Establishes, within City policy, service and staffing levels, monitors performance, and allocates resources efficiently.
  • Assesses workload, systems, and reporting; identifies improvements and implements changes.
  • Plans, directs, and coordinates work for assigned functions; supervises key projects and staff.
  • Selects, trains, motivates, evaluates, and disciplines assigned personnel.
  • Oversees and administers budgets; approves forecasts, expenditures, and adjustments.
  • Assists in preparing and presenting annual and capital budgets; monitors financial performance.
  • Participates in developing City goals, policies, and objectives; incorporates community input.
  • Oversees special projects; facilitates activities, resolves issues, and reports to City Manager.
  • Reviews and analyzes legislation; advises on impacts and recommends changes.
  • Maintains communication with external agencies; acts as liaison with Council, Manager, and departments.
  • Provides staff support to City Manager, Council, and boards; attends meetings and may assist in labor negotiations.
  • Assists department heads with policy direction; reviews agendas and signs staff reports.
  • Performs related duties as required.

IDEAL CANDIDATE:

The successful candidate will be an experienced and forward-thinking administrator who demonstrates:

  • Experience in municipal administration and city management support
  • Strong leadership, team-building, and organizational skills
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al abilities
  • A collaborative, community-focused approach to problem-solving
  • Sound judgment, integrity, and ethical decision-making
  • Experience managing complex budgets, projects, and city operations
  • The ability to foster interdepartmental and intergovernmental relationships effectively

QUALIFICATIONS
Expected qualifications include any combination of education, training, and experience that demonstrates the required knowledge, skills, and leadership capabilities. A typical path could include:

  • Bachelor's degree in public or business administration, finance, or closely related field from an accredited college or university.
  • Master's degree in public or business administration is highly desirable.
  • Five (5) years of progressively responsible professional experience with a municipal agency.
  • Three (3) years of management experience.
Experience working within a multi-cultural community environment is desirable.

Knowledge and Skills in: Principles and practices of public administration, including the organization, functions, and problems of municipal government; principles and practices of organizations, management, and supervision; principles and practices of municipal personnel, budgeting, and municipal finance; federal, state, regional, and local policies, rules, and regulations pertaining to municipal government operations; methods and techniques of research, statistical analysis, and report presentations; techniques of effective communications.
 
Ability to: Interpret and apply laws, rules, and regulations relating to the various aspects of City government; analyze and solve problems of organization and management; train and supervise subordinate employees; speak and write effectively; establish and maintain effective working relations with elected and appointed officials, the public, and all levels of staff.
